Where each one falls short
Documented limitations, not opinions. Every one is a constraint you would hit in normal use.
MetricStream
- Implementation typically costs one and a half to two and a half times the first year licence, so a one million dollar licence carries a one and a half to two and a half million dollar rollout that rarely appears in the initial business case.
- Full deployment takes six to eighteen months, during which the organisation runs old and new processes in parallel and the promised efficiency gain is negative.
- Per-user pricing in the low thousands per year per seat discourages giving access to the first line of defence, which is precisely where risk data originates, so many deployments end up with data still arriving by spreadsheet.
- Configuration flexibility comes at the price of specialist skills, and organisations become dependent on MetricStream partners or a small internal team, making later changes slow and expensive.
- The interface and workflow feel enterprise-heavy next to modern compliance tools, and infrequent business users find it hard, which suppresses the participation the platform is meant to enable.
Ping Identity
- Workforce pricing carries a 5,000 user annual minimum, so an organisation with 800 staff pays for 5,000 and the effective per user cost is over six times the list rate.
- Adaptive multi-factor authentication is in the Plus tier only, doubling the per user price for a capability many buyers assume is standard in a modern identity platform.
- ForgeRock no longer exists as an independent product, so customers who chose it specifically to avoid Ping now face a roadmap set by the vendor they did not pick.
- Thoma Bravo ownership across both merged companies means the commercial priority is margin, and buyers report firmer renewal negotiations than they saw before 2022.
- The portfolio has overlapping components from three product lineages, so scoping a deployment requires vendor architects and the licensing conversation is more complicated than the price list implies.

Ping Identity
$3/month- PingOne for Workforce Essential$3/month
- Minimum 5,000 users billed annually
- Single sign-on and directory services
- OAuth 2.0, OpenID Connect, SAML and SCIM
- PingOne for Workforce Plus$6/month
- Minimum 5,000 users billed annually
- Everything in Essential
- Adaptive multi-factor authentication
- PingOne for Customers Essential$35000/year
- Flat annual fee
- No-code identity orchestration
- Unified customer profiles
- PingOne for Customers Plus$50000/year
- Flat annual fee
- Everything in Essential
- Adaptive MFA and device management

Answered from the vendors’ own pages
MetricStream: What does MetricStream cost?
It is quoted. Market data suggests roughly 75,000 to 150,000 US dollars a year for small enterprise deployments, 250,000 to 500,000 for medium and 750,000 upwards for large.
Ping Identity: Can I still buy ForgeRock?
Not as a separate product. Ping acquired ForgeRock in 2023 and the capabilities are sold within the Ping portfolio. Existing customers should ask about the specific migration path for their components.
MetricStream: How long is implementation?
Six to eighteen months for a full platform deployment, and the services cost usually exceeds the first year licence.
Ping Identity: What is the real minimum spend?
PingOne for Workforce Essential is 3 USD per user per month with a 5,000 user annual minimum, so roughly 180,000 USD a year before anything else.
MetricStream: Is it right for a mid-market company?
Usually not. Its depth suits organisations with several regulators and formal three lines of defence structures.
Ping Identity: Is MFA included?
Basic authentication policies are in Essential. Adaptive MFA and passwordless require the Plus tier at 6 USD per user per month.
MetricStream: Does it replace SOC 2 automation tools?
It can cover the framework, but it is not designed for the automated evidence collection those tools do cheaply.
